I need to help a colleague set up foot pedals for his MS on his tablet.

He needs a dual pedal to go forwards and backwards on his sheet music.

You used to be able to get dual pedals on EBay but they seem to have disappeared as I can't source any.

I am wondering, if I get two individual pedals, set one up for right arrow, the other for left arrow, and use a USB splitter, would that work?

I use USB hub/splitter to be able to use USB pedal and USB connection to my keyboard at the same time without any problem. I don't see why two USB pedals shoudn't work the same...
